10: First Senior Common Room, Rubidge Hall; l. to r. John Anderson, Superintendent of Buildings and Grounds; J.D.P. Martin, first librarian; John Pettigrew, first Registrar; J.F. Brook, first Bursar and Secretary of the Board of Governors; Richard K. Sadleir, Dean of Residence and Dean of Men; T.H.B. Symons, Founding President; and S.G.D. Smith, Assistant to the President.

These portraits consist of two items. One is a portrait of Charles Rubidge, [181-?]. The caption "Captn C. Rubidge. Royal Navy, London, England," and a stamped credit "Brown 163 High Holborn London" are found on the reverse. The other is a portrait by F.W. Lock, 1845, of an unidentified male with last name Rubidge, believed to be a son of Charles Rubidge.
